Europe has been trying to build a strong battery industry, but it has faced some big challenges. Most of the world’s batteries are made by Chinese companies, and Europe has seen some of its own battery companies go bankrupt. As more vehicles and industries switch from fossil fuels to electricity, the demand for batteries is expected to grow a lot. However, developing new battery technology takes a long time and requires a lot of investment. The competition is tough, especially from China, which makes it risky for European companies to succeed.
One possible solution is to focus on nanotechnology, which means working with materials at an extremely small scale. A nanometre is one-billionth of a metre, and at this level, scientists can make important changes to how batteries work. For example, LeydenJar, a Dutch technology company, has developed a new way to make the anode, a key part of a battery. They use plasma deposition to create a very thin layer of pure silicon. Normally, silicon is a good material for batteries, but it tends to crack as the battery is used and recharged. LeydenJar’s method makes the silicon much stronger, so the battery lasts longer, charges faster, and can store more energy. This could make European batteries much more competitive.
Another Dutch company, Powall, is also using nanotechnology to improve batteries. They are developing equipment that puts a thin coating on the powders used in batteries. This coating helps protect the battery and allows it to use new materials that can charge quickly or hold more energy. The process, called atomic layer deposition, comes from the semiconductor industry and is very precise. Powall’s technology can slow down the aging of batteries and make them more durable, which is important for commercial use.
Both LeydenJar and Powall are not trying to build entire batteries themselves. Instead, they are focusing on making important parts that can be sold to battery makers around the world, including in Asia. This strategy is similar to what Dutch company ASML does in the computer chip industry. By focusing on a critical step in the production process, these companies can have a strong position in the global market.
Experts say that Europe’s strength is in developing high-quality, advanced technology. If European companies can control important parts of the battery supply chain, they can earn high profits and have a say in the global industry. However, China is also working hard to develop its own technology and reduce its dependence on other countries. This means that Europe needs to keep innovating and not rely on just one strategy.
Raising money for these high-tech projects is also a challenge in Europe. Investors in Europe are more cautious than those in Asia or the US, so companies like LeydenJar have to find different sources of funding, such as government grants, loans, and private investors. This makes it harder to grow quickly, but it also means that European companies are careful and well-prepared.
Despite the challenges, Europe has a chance to make a big impact in the battery industry by focusing on innovation and new technology. The battery market is still young, and there is a lot of room for new ideas. By making small but important changes at the nano level, European companies hope to play a big role in the future of batteries.
